RALEIGH, N.C. (WNCN) — A Raleigh-based company is helping people appeal their health insurance denials.
Founders of Counterforce Health said the company was built on fighting what they call “the broken health insurance system.” Co-founder Neal Shah said they have helped around 20,000 Americans get the treatment they need using artificial intelligence.
This startup is backed by grant funding of $280,000 and research collaboration from the University of Pennsylvania, CareYaya Health Technologies, and Duke University School of Medicine…
